The dbt Cloud API allows users to initiate jobs, check on their status, and interact with dbt Cloud programmatically. On Pipedream, you can harness this functionality to automate workflows, such as triggering dbt runs, monitoring your data transformation jobs, and integrating dbt Cloud with other data services. By leveraging Pipedream's serverless platform, you can create custom workflows that act on dbt Cloud events or use the dbt Cloud API to manage your data transformation processes seamlessly.
import { axios } from "@pipedream/platform"
export default defineComponent({
props: {
dbt: {
type: "app",
app: "dbt",
}
},
async run({steps, $}) {
const baseUrl = this.dbt.$auth.access_url || `https://${this.dbt.$auth.region}.com/`
return await axios($, {
url: `${baseUrl}api/v3/accounts/`,
headers: {
"Authorization": `Token ${this.dbt.$auth.api_key}`,
"Accept": `application/json`,
},
})
},
})
The JustCall API allows for the automation and integration of telephony services into diverse workflows, enabling users to effectively manage calls and SMS within their business processes. By leveraging Pipedream's capabilities, one can create custom event-driven automation that responds to various triggers from JustCall, such as incoming/outgoing call events or new SMS messages, and connects them with over 300+ apps available on the Pipedream platform. This enables seamless data flow and interaction between JustCall and CRM systems, helpdesk software, marketing automation tools, and more, optimizing communication strategies and improving customer engagement.
import { axios } from "@pipedream/platform"
export default defineComponent({
props: {
justcall: {
type: "app",
app: "justcall",
}
},
async run({steps, $}) {
return await axios($, {
url: `https://api.justcall.io/v1/users/list`,
headers: {
"Accept": `application/json`,
"Authorization": `${this.justcall.$auth.api_key}:${this.justcall.$auth.api_secret}`,
},
})
},
})
